Useful Strategies for Connecting With Your Pet

Meaningful communication with pets can significantly enhance the bond between them and their owners. To foster this connection, owners should pay attention to their pet's body language and vocalizations. Various positions of the ears, tail movements, and facial expressions can convey a range of emotions. Moreover, maintaining eye contact can help build trust and understanding.

Utilizing uniform commands and positive reinforcement is crucial; this builds a clear communication channel. Caretakers should also make an effort to listen, as pets often communicate their feelings through actions instead of copyright. Participating in playtime or quiet moments can strengthen the emotional relationship, enabling a more intuitive understanding of each other's needs.

Finally, being patient and empathetic is essential. Recognizing that pets have their own unique personalities and emotions will strengthen communication, leading to a more peaceful connection. By utilizing these practical tips, pet parents can substantially better their communication with their beloved companions.
